MARRAKECH, Morocco – Federico Cina of Italy scored a notable upset on Tuesday, March 31, 2026, defeating Alexandre Müller of France in the first round of the ATP 250 Grand Prix Hassan II. The match, played at the Royal Tennis Club in Marrakech, concluded with a score of 6-2, 6-3 in favor of Cina.
The victory marks a strong start for Cina in the Moroccan tournament. While detailed match statistics weren’t immediately available, the straight-sets win suggests a dominant performance from the Italian player. This tournament offers a crucial opportunity for players to gain ranking points on the clay court surface, a key preparation stage for the upcoming European clay court swing and, the French Open.
Müller, a seasoned competitor, entered the match as the favorite, but was unable to locate his rhythm against Cina’s consistent play. The Frenchman’s recent form has been mixed, as evidenced by his win-loss record of 5-6 in 2026, with a 2-4 record on hard courts and a 3-1 record on clay, according to available data. He had previously defeated Cina in two Challenger events, in San Marino in 2024 (6-2, 6-3) and Vicenza in 2022 (7-5, 6-4), and Rome 2 in 2021 (6-4, 6-3). This loss reverses that trend.
